Video: The Enlivened Shanghai jump rope skippers

Did you know Shanghai had a jump rope enthusiast team? Neither did we until we stumbled upon this pretty awesome video on Youku. While we could've done without the silly soundtrack, we were mighty impressed by their jump roping shenanigans. Watch these kids share ropes, switch ropes, do double back flips between ropes and off each other without missing a beat.

According to their website, the "Enlivened" Shanghai Pattern Jump Rope Group (跃动·上海花样跳绳队) was begun in 2003. Since then, they've toured countless cities in China, even showing up on Hunan TV's "Happy Camp" and Heilongjiang TV's "Happy Friday" shows.
